Everton will be looking to build on the first win of David Moyes’ second reign at the club when they travel to Brighton & Hove Albion on Saturday in the Premier League. The Toffees beat Tottenham 3-2 in a thrilling match at Goodison Park last weekend to pick up the first victory since Moyes’ return.
The Blues looked energized with Moyes back in the dugout and led the match 3-0 in the second half and despite Spurs coming back into the game, they held on to secure a crucial victory.
The win moves Everton up to 16th on 20 points but they will face a Brighton side buoyant themselves after a 3-1 victory at Manchester United last weekend.
It means the Seagulls are now six matches unbeaten after a difficult December that saw them fail to win a game. Fabio Hurzeler, who joined Brighton in the summer, has impressed at times this season but will be hoping to kick on in the second half of the campaign. Everton will hope to put a stop to that.
Moyes will be without Dwight McNeil, however, after the Scot revealed that the winger could require surgery on an injury that has kept him out for six weeks so far. Captain Seamus Coleman is also sidelined but midfielder James Garner is nearing a return to action.
